请详细解释分组交换、电路交换和报文交换的区别,以及它们在现代计算机网络中的应用场景。
时间: 2024-11-12 11:19:42 浏览: 19
分组交换、电路交换和报文交换是计算机网络中数据传输的三种主要方式,每种方式都有其独特的特点和应用场景。
参考资源链接:[计算机网络谢希仁第七版课后答案详解](https://wenku.csdn.net/doc/681b9pa6kn?spm=1055.2569.3001.10343)
电路交换是一种传统的方式,它在通信双方之间建立一条固定的通信路径,就像电话网络一样。一旦连接建立,这条路径就被独占,直到通信结束。这种交换方式适合长时间稳定的通信,如电话通话。但在现代计算机网络中,电路交换的使用较少,主要用于PSTN(公共交换电话网络)和其他一些专用网络。
报文交换则是将整个报文作为一个单元发送,每个报文独立寻址和转发。它不需要建立固定的通信路径,而是每个报文独立地从源到目的地传输。报文交换适用于报文长度不是很大的情况,它的优点是不需要建立连接,能够处理突发性的通信需求。在早期的计算机网络中,如ARPANET,报文交换曾被广泛采用。
分组交换是最为现代计算机网络所青睐的数据传输方式。它将长数据流分割为小的数据包(分组),每个分组独立选择路径,沿途经过的每个节点(通常是路由器)都会根据网络状况选择最佳路径进行转发,直至到达目的地。由于路径是动态选择的,分组交换能够有效利用网络资源,尤其适合突发和间歇性的数据传输需求。在因特网中,IP协议正是基于分组交换设计的,它保证了信息在网络中的高效、可靠传输。
在现代计算机网络中,分组交换是最主要的交换方式,它支持因特网的广泛应用,从简单的网页浏览到复杂的实时视频会议,分组交换都扮演着核心角色。同时,电路交换和报文交换在某些特定场景下仍有应用,例如,电路交换在要求稳定质量保证的电话通信中仍有使用,而报文交换则在一些低延迟通信需求中发挥作用。
为了更深入地理解和掌握这些交换方式,以及它们如何在不同类型的网络中应用,推荐阅读《计算机网络谢希仁第七版课后答案详解》。这本书提供了计算机网络基础概念的全面解析,其中包含了分组交换、电路交换和报文交换的详细解释和对比,适合希望深入学习网络交换技术的专业人士。
参考资源链接:[计算机网络谢希仁第七版课后答案详解](https://wenku.csdn.net/doc/681b9pa6kn?spm=1055.2569.3001.10343)
阅读全文